## Understanding the Regulations: What Does a Licensed Crypto Casino Mean for You?
Navigating the burgeoning world of online crypto casinos can be a minefield, but the presence of a license acts as a crucial beacon. When a crypto casino is licensed and regulated, it signifies adherence to stringent legal and operational standards set by recognized auth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or Curacao eGaming. This doesn't just mean a fancy badge on their homepage; it translates into a commitment to fairness, transparency, and player protection. For you, the player, this means a significantly reduced risk of encountering fraudulent activities, rigged games, or unfair withdrawal practices. A licensed casino is routinely audited, ensuring their Random Number Generators (RNGs) are truly random and their financial operations are above board, fostering a trustworthy gaming environment.
The absence of a license should be a significant red flag for any potential player. Without regulatory oversight, there's no guarantee of fair play or the security of your funds.

## Beyond the License: Practical Tips for Choosing a Secure Crypto Casino & Answering Your FAQs
While a valid operating license is the bedrock of a trustworthy crypto casino, it's merely the starting point. Savvy players understand that true security extends far beyond regulatory approval. To truly safeguard your funds and personal information, delve into the casino's reputation and user reviews. Look for consistent feedback regarding fair play, prompt payouts, and responsive customer support. A strong indicator of a secure platform is the implementation of advanced encryption technologies, such as SSL (Secure Sockets Layer), to protect all data transmissions. Furthermore, investigate their responsible gambling policies and the availability of self-exclusion tools, demonstrating a commitment to player well-being. Don't overlook the importance of transparent terms and conditions – a reputable casino will make these easily accessible and understandable, without hidden clauses.
Beyond the technical aspects, consider the practical implications of your chosen crypto casino. Does it offer a diverse range of cryptocurrencies, including those you prefer to use? A wider selection often signifies a more forward-thinking and adaptable platform. Evaluate the efficiency and availability of their customer support – 24/7 live chat is a strong advantage when you encounter an issue, regardless of the time zone. Furthermore, explore the casino's provably fair gaming mechanisms. This cryptographic proof ensures that game outcomes are genuinely random and cannot be manipulated by the casino, fostering a transparent and trustworthy gaming environment. Finally, examine their withdrawal limits and processing times;
a secure casino will offer reasonable limits and strive for swift payouts to maintain player confidence.
